From 9dc79e7fda19a366773f2be7587641b3dbf75c16 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Yiorgis Gozadinos Date: Fri, 28 Aug 2026 10:35:38 +0300 Subject: [PATCH] Name the collection each piece of cited evidence came from A capsule replaces earlier questions' evidence with what they cited, so the searches that carried a `Collection:` line are gone by the time the model reads it. Cited content survived; which collection it came from did not, and a follow-up question attributed it to whichever the model guessed.
